Course Materials
Materials created by your professors and instructors are protected by copyright law. This includes exams, lecture slides and other course materials. Additionally, other copyright-protected materials created by textbook publishers and authors may be provided to you based on contracts, licences and educational exceptions in the Canadian Copyright Act.
Posting others’ copyright-protected materials on the Internet is not is not allowed without permission. If permission from the copyright holder is not acquired before posting their material online, this activity could be considered a copyright infringement. Other distribution of your course materials without copyright permission – for example, distributing materials by e-mail – may also be an instance of copyright infringement.
